- Pending/Processing: This means your application is still being reviewed by Maybank. The processing time can vary depending on the volume of applications and the complexity of your case.
- Approved: Congratulations! This means your loan has been approved, and Maybank is ready to disburse the funds. You'll usually receive a notification or email with further instructions.
- Disbursed: This means the loan amount has been transferred to the car dealer, and you're one step closer to driving off in your new car!
- Rejected: Unfortunately, this means your loan application has been rejected. Maybank will usually provide a reason for the rejection, such as insufficient income or a poor credit score.
- On Hold: This means your application is temporarily on hold, usually because Maybank needs additional information or documents from you. Make sure to respond to their requests promptly to avoid further delays.
- Be Prepared: Before you even apply for a loan, gather all the necessary documents, such as your IC, income statements, bank statements, and the car's sales agreement. Having everything ready will speed up the application process.
- Check Your Credit Score: Your credit score plays a huge role in determining whether your loan will be approved and what interest rate you'll get. Check your credit score beforehand and take steps to improve it if necessary.
- Shop Around: Don't just settle for the first loan offer you receive. Compare interest rates and terms from different banks to find the best deal for your situation.
- Read the Fine Print: Before you sign any loan documents, carefully read and understand all the terms and conditions. Don't be afraid to ask questions if anything is unclear.
- Be Responsive: Respond promptly to any requests from Maybank for additional information or documents. Delays in communication can slow down the application process.

Step-by-Step Guide to Checking Your Maybank Car Loan Status Online
Alright, let's get down to the nitty-gritty. Here's how you can check your Maybank car loan status online, step by step:
1. Access Maybank2u
First things first, you'll need to head over to the Maybank2u website (www.maybank2u.com.my). This is Maybank's online banking portal, where you can manage all your accounts and loans. Make sure you're on the official website to avoid any phishing scams. Look for the padlock icon in the address bar to ensure it's a secure connection. Once you're on the site, you'll need to log in with your username and password. If you don't have a Maybank2u account yet, you'll need to register for one. The registration process is pretty straightforward – you'll need your Maybank account number and some personal details.
2. Log in to Your Account
Once you're on the Maybank2u website, enter your username and password in the designated fields. Double-check that you've typed everything correctly to avoid any login errors. If you've forgotten your password, don't worry – there's usually a "Forgot Password" link that you can click to reset it. You'll typically need to answer some security questions or receive a verification code via SMS to confirm your identity. After you've successfully logged in, you'll be taken to your Maybank2u account dashboard, where you can see an overview of all your accounts and loans. If you have multiple accounts, make sure you're viewing the correct one before proceeding.
3. Navigate to the Loans Section
Once you're logged in, look for the "Loans" or "Financing" section on the dashboard. The exact wording might vary slightly, but it should be easy to find. This section is where you can view all your loan accounts, including your car loan. Click on the "Loans" or "Financing" link to access a list of your active loans. If you have multiple loans with Maybank, they will all be listed here. Take a moment to scan the list and find your car loan. It should be labeled as a "Hire Purchase" or "Car Loan" account. Click on your car loan account to view the details.
4. Find Your Car Loan Details
After clicking on your car loan account, you'll be able to see all the details of your loan. This includes the loan amount, interest rate, repayment terms, and, most importantly, the loan status. Look for a field labeled "Status," "Application Status," or something similar. This will tell you whether your loan is still being processed, has been approved, or has been disbursed. The status might also indicate if there are any issues that need your attention, such as missing documents or incomplete information. Take a close look at all the details to ensure everything is accurate. If you spot any discrepancies, contact Maybank immediately to get them resolved.

Alternative Ways to Check Your Car Loan Status
Okay, so checking online is usually the easiest way, but what if you're not super tech-savvy or you just prefer a more personal touch? No worries, Maybank offers a few other ways to check your car loan status. Let's explore those options:
1. Call Maybank Customer Service
Pick up that phone and dial Maybank's customer service hotline. You can find the number on their website or on your bank statement. Be prepared to provide some personal information to verify your identity, such as your full name, IC number, and loan account number. Once you've confirmed your identity, you can ask the customer service representative about the status of your car loan application. They should be able to provide you with the same information you would find online. Keep in mind that you might have to wait on hold for a while, especially during peak hours. So, grab a cup of coffee and be patient!
2. Visit a Maybank Branch
If you prefer a face-to-face interaction, you can always visit your nearest Maybank branch. Bring your IC and any relevant documents related to your car loan application. A bank officer will be able to access your account and provide you with the latest updates on your loan status. This option is particularly useful if you have complex questions or need to submit additional documents. The bank officer can also guide you through the next steps in the loan process and address any concerns you may have. Plus, it's a good excuse to get out of the house and chat with a friendly face!
3. Email Maybank
Another option is to send an email to Maybank's customer service department. You can find their email address on their website. In your email, clearly state your request and provide all the necessary information, such as your full name, IC number, loan account number, and a brief description of your inquiry. Be polite and professional in your email. Keep in mind that it might take a few days for Maybank to respond to your email. So, if you need urgent information, it's best to call them or visit a branch in person. Also, be cautious about sending sensitive information via email, as it's not always the most secure method of communication.
